Potential Issues and How to Inspect
When assessing the fit and finish of an F150 Shelby Super Snake, whether you’re considering a purchase or simply admiring this high-performance truck, it's crucial to know potential issues and how to inspect them. A thorough inspection can reveal any shortcomings and ensure that the vehicle meets your expectations. On the exterior, one of the first things to look for is paint imperfections. These can include orange peel (a textured surface), swirl marks (circular scratches), and color mismatches between different panels. Use a bright light and view the paint from various angles to spot these issues. Body panel alignment is another critical area. Check the gaps between panels, such as the hood, fenders, doors, and bed. These gaps should be consistent and even. Uneven gaps may indicate misaligned panels or previous repairs. Inspect the trim pieces, such as badging, emblems, and moldings. Ensure that they are securely attached and properly aligned. Look for any signs of damage or discoloration. Examine the aerodynamic components, such as the front splitter, side skirts, and rear spoiler. These should fit flush with the body and be free from cracks or damage. Check the wheels and tires for any signs of wear or damage. The wheels should be free from scratches or dents, and the tires should have adequate tread depth. Moving to the interior, start by inspecting the upholstery. Look for any tears, stains, or wear marks on the seats, dashboard, and door panels. Pay close attention to the stitching, ensuring that it is even and secure. Check the fit and finish of the trim pieces, such as the dashboard inserts, door panel accents, and center console trim. These should be securely attached and align perfectly with the surrounding surfaces. Test all the electronic components, such as the infotainment system, climate control, and power windows. Ensure that they function properly and that the controls are intuitive to use. Inspect the carpeting and floor mats for any signs of wear or damage. The floor mats should be securely anchored to prevent them from sliding around. Mechanically, begin by inspecting the engine bay. Look for any signs of leaks or damage. Check the fluid levels, including oil, coolant, and brake fluid. Examine the hoses and wires for any cracks or wear. Listen to the engine while it is running. It should sound smooth and even, with no unusual noises. Check the suspension system for any signs of damage or wear. The shocks, springs, and control arms should be in good condition. Test the brakes to ensure that they are responsive and effective. Listen for any unusual noises, such as squealing or grinding.
